OSDN Git Service

チケット #31339 「get_volume()値の取得の不具合」に対応。
authorsuikan <suikan@users.sourceforge.jp>
Sat, 11 May 2013 13:37:21 +0000 (22:37 +0900)
committersuikan <suikan@users.sourceforge.jp>
Sat, 11 May 2013 13:37:21 +0000 (22:37 +0900)
メイン・ループ開始前に10mSのディレイを入れた。また、ループ中のインターバルを1mSから10mSに延長した。後者は念の為の処理である。

uzumeapp/kernel/uzume/ad7999.c

index 42528be..7195cb9 100644 (file)
@@ -57,6 +57,7 @@ void ad7999_task(VP_INT exinf)
     unsigned int ch;
     unsigned char adcbuf[2];
 
+    tslp_tsk(10);
 
     while(1)
     {
@@ -87,7 +88,7 @@ void ad7999_task(VP_INT exinf)
 
 #endif
 
-        tslp_tsk(1);
+        tslp_tsk(10);
     }
 }